Regional Managers

Responsibilities of regional managers are to oversee the management of clusters of childcare centres located in Adelaide. You will have the support of a national operations manager as well as the administration at the Central Support Office. The role involves managing our centre managers and centre staff in your region and visiting the centres in your region to ensure the highest standards of quality care is maintained. In addition you will develop and work within centre budgets, have full awareness of accreditation procedures and develop a strong relationship with the department and the owners of the centres.

Qualifications required for Regional Managers:

  • Australian recognised Bachelor of Education/Early Childhood Teaching Degree or relevant childcare qualification (Diploma or Bachelor Early Childhood)
  • Current Working With Children Check
  • Current First Aid Certificate
  • Current anaphylaxis training

Centre Managers

Responsibilities of centre managers include maintaining a high quality standard of care throughout the centre, overseeing a great team of staff, organising rosters and wages and accreditation planning. Their role also involves purchasing of all supplies and overseeing the budget and organising an activity plan with the assistance of qualified group leaders and support of the regional manager. Applicants for this role should have a minimum 12 months experience as a centre director/manager in a similar service or are qualified group leaders looking for their next career move in early childhood education in Adelaide.

Qualifications required for Centre Managers:

  • Australian recognised Bachelor of Education/Early Childhood Teaching Degree or relevant childcare qualification (Diploma or Bachelor Early Childhood)
  • Current Working With Children Check
  • Current First Aid Certificate
  • Current anaphylaxis training

Qualified Group Leaders

Qualified group leaders are responsible for nurturing and caring for children aged 6 weeks to five years. Their role is to develop and implement exciting activities for the children, look after their safety, communicate daily with parents and other team members and mentor casual assistants. You will be supported by a centre manager with overseeing support from a regional manager.

Qualifications required for Qualified Group Leaders:

  • Diploma in Children Services or equivalent
  • Current Working With Children Check
  • Current First Aid Certificate
  • Current anaphylaxis training

 

Casual Assistants

Casual assistants are responsible for fostering and caring for children aged 6 weeks to five years. Their role is to plan and put into practice exciting activities for the children, look after their safety and communicate daily with parents and other team members. Team members should be highly motivated and show initiative in the workplace with good communication skills – both written and verbal with a happy and bright disposition.

Qualities essential for the position are:

  • Certificate 3 in Children’s Services for Assistant positions
  • Current Working with Children Check
  • Current First Aid Certificate
  • Current anaphylaxis training

Cooks

Cooks prepare meals for children 5 days per week and provide for cultural and dietary food restrictions, as well as maintaining a safe and hygienic kitchen. Responsibilities may include developing seasonal weekly menus, knowledge of nutritious cold and hot meals in line with dietary requirements and food standards, bulk buying food as well as weekly shopping for fresh food, developing food safety plans and associated documentation, maintaining and ordering kitchen supplies and looking after the budget.

Qualifications for cooks:

  • Food Handling Certificate Essential and Food Safety Supervisors Certificate preferred
  • Current Working with Children Check
